Detox Product Market Overview

Global Detox Product Market valued at USD 51497.07 Million in 2026, projected to reach USD 83450.99 Million by 2035, growing at a CAGR of 5.51%.

The Detox Product Market is expanding as consumers increasingly focus on wellness, preventive healthcare, lifestyle improvement, and products designed to support healthy living practices. Detox products include a broad range of pharmaceutical, herbal, and cosmetic solutions developed to address consumer interest in cleansing, nutritional balance, skin wellness, and overall health maintenance. The market is supported by rising awareness of personal care, increasing demand for natural and herbal wellness solutions, growth of e-commerce distribution channels, and expanding consumer interest in functional health products. Herbal Detox Product solutions represent a significant product category due to increasing consumer preference for plant-based formulations, natural ingredients, and wellness-oriented products. Approximately 46% of market demand in 2026 is associated with Herbal Detox Product offerings due to their broad consumer acceptance, availability across multiple retail channels, and alignment with natural health trends. By Types

Pharmaceuticals Detox Product: Pharmaceuticals Detox Product solutions represent approximately 32% of the Detox Product Market share in 2026. These products are developed through pharmaceutical approaches and are used by consumers seeking structured detox-related wellness solutions. Demand is supported by increasing healthcare awareness and interest in clinically oriented wellness products.

The segment continues to develop as manufacturers focus on improving formulations, product safety, and consumer confidence. Companies are investing in research-driven approaches and expanding product accessibility. Approximately 25% of pharmaceutical detox product development activity is associated with formulation improvement, quality enhancement, and product innovation.

Herbal Detox Product: Herbal Detox Product solutions represent approximately 46% of the Detox Product Market share in 2026, making them the leading product segment. These products benefit from strong consumer preference for natural ingredients, plant-based formulations, and traditional wellness approaches.

The segment continues to expand as consumers increasingly seek clean-label and naturally derived wellness products. Manufacturers are developing improved herbal formulations with enhanced ingredient combinations and broader applications. Approximately 31% of herbal product innovation activity is associated with natural ingredient research, formulation advancement, and wellness-focused product development.

Cosmetics Detox Product: Cosmetics Detox Product solutions account for approximately 22% of the Detox Product Market share in 2026. These products are gaining popularity due to increasing consumer interest in skincare, beauty wellness, and products designed to support healthier skin appearance.

The segment benefits from growth in personal care markets and increasing demand for multifunctional beauty products. Companies are focusing on ingredient innovation, improved formulations, and consumer-oriented product designs. Approximately 23% of cosmetics detox development activity is associated with skincare innovation, ingredient improvement, and expanding beauty applications.

By Applications

Online: Online applications represent approximately 54% of the Detox Product Market share in 2026, making this the largest distribution application segment. Digital platforms enable consumers to access a wide range of detox products through convenient purchasing options, direct-to-consumer brands, and online marketplaces.

The segment continues to expand due to increasing e-commerce adoption, digital marketing strategies, and improved consumer engagement. Companies are strengthening online channels through personalized recommendations, subscription models, and enhanced product information. Approximately 29% of channel development activity is associated with digital commerce expansion and improved online customer experiences.

Offline: Offline applications account for approximately 46% of the Detox Product Market share in 2026. This segment includes traditional retail channels such as pharmacies, supermarkets, specialty stores, and wellness outlets where consumers can physically evaluate products before purchase.

The segment remains important due to consumer preference for direct product interaction and guidance from retail professionals. Manufacturers are expanding offline availability through partnerships and broader retail distribution. Approximately 26% of offline channel development activity is associated with retail expansion, product visibility, and consumer accessibility.

Detox Product Market Regional Outlook

Global Detox Product Market Share, by Type 2035

Get Comprehensive Insights into the Market’s Size and Growth Trends

download Download FREE Sample

North America

North America represents approximately 36% of the Detox Product Market share in 2026, supported by strong consumer interest in wellness products, advanced retail infrastructure, and increasing demand for natural health and personal care solutions. The United States remains a major contributor due to high consumer spending, established product brands, and growing adoption of online wellness platforms.

The regional market benefits from increasing preference for herbal formulations, preventive health products, and personalized wellness solutions. Online distribution channels continue to strengthen market accessibility as consumers increasingly purchase detox products through digital platforms. Approximately 54% of U.S. market activity is associated with online applications, reflecting the importance of e-commerce in product discovery and purchasing.

Europe

Europe accounts for approximately 28% of the Detox Product Market share in 2026, supported by increasing health awareness, demand for natural ingredients, and expanding personal care markets. Countries including Germany, France, the United Kingdom, and Italy contribute significantly through wellness product adoption and established retail networks.

The regional market is influenced by increasing consumer interest in clean-label products, herbal solutions, and sustainable personal care offerings. Manufacturers are focusing on improving ingredient quality and developing products aligned with changing consumer expectations. Approximately 30% of regional innovation activity is associated with natural formulations, product enhancement, and wellness-focused development.

Asia-Pacific

Asia-Pacific represents approximately 25% of the Detox Product Market share in 2026, supported by traditional wellness practices, rising disposable income, expanding middle-class consumers, and increasing awareness of personal health products. Countries including China, India, Japan, and South Korea contribute through strong demand for herbal and natural wellness solutions.

The region is experiencing increasing adoption of detox products through both online and offline channels. Companies are expanding product availability and developing formulations based on regional consumer preferences. Approximately 32% of regional market development activity is associated with herbal product growth, digital commerce expansion, and wellness awareness.
